1 Obnoxious most nearly means:
55% Answer Correctly
foil
objectionable
fraud
apathetic

Solution
The definition for obnoxious is "Highly offensive." Used in a sentence: The manager asked the obnoxious diner to leave the restaurant. The definition for foil is "one that enhances or underscores by contrast.", the definition for fraud is "Trick.", and the definition for apathetic is "Showing little or no emotion."

4 Insolence most nearly means:
71% Answer Correctly
absolve
embellish
solace
impudence

Solution
The definition for insolence is "Boldness or rudeness." Used in a sentence: The boy's insolence to the policeman embarrassed his mother. The definition for absolve is "to forgive; to free from guilt.", the definition for embellish is "To decorate.", and the definition for solace is "Source of consolation."
